AWWQUOTE said:1. Format your TF card with FAT in your Computer
2. Copy the "TFSYSTEM" & "loader.nds" into your TF card
3. Download X9 "dsrom.lst" in the "TFSYSTEM" (if you want add new game) , Also you can edit it by yourself with the UltraEdit_32 Tool.
4. Copy the *.nds (Clean Rom) to your TF card any place (also you can make a folder for any game)
5. Copy the "model.sav" from "TFSYSTEM" to your TF card any place and rename it same the *.nds (also you can place it in the same folder of the *.nds)
6. Plug the TF card into the X9TF , and plug the X9 into the DS slot1 . open your DS power , and than touch the touch screen to continue .
7. And then you can see the loader menu as "SELECT GAME FILE"
8. press the botton to select your TF card's speed
9. Select the *.nds first , and then select the *.sav
10. Now the screen will show you [LOADING SAVE FILE.../LOADING GAME...] , and now X9 will run your game
